    Gregory Schnitzer new President of BIR Ferrous Division The board of the BIR Ferrous Division has appointed Mr Gregory Schnitzer as new divisional President. Mr Schnitzer is Vice-President of Ferrous Sales at Oregon based Schnitzer Steel Industries (USA) and has been with the company since 2003. Schnitzer Steel Industries is a long-standing BIR member, and Mr Schnitzer became active on the Ferrous divisional board in 2010.     Update on legislative/environmental matters At the United Nations: Glossary of Terms for legal clarity The main focus of the Glossary of Terms is to provide guidance for further legal clarity in relation to the distinction between wastes and non-wastes. This distinction has been a particular problem with regard to cross-border transportation of used substances or objects intended for reuse.
